SLC Team Red registered their third win in the SLC T20 World Cup Preparation Tournament as they beat SLC Team Green by 38 runs at R. Premadasa International Cricket Stadium.  

SLC Team Red Skipper Charith Asalanka won the toss and had no hesitation to bat first on a batting friendly surface at Premadasa.  

The opening pair Niroshan Dickwella and Avishka Fernando got SLC Team Red off to a blistering start as they put on 125 runs off 55 balls for the first wicket.

After their dismissals, SLC Team Red’s progress slowed down but eventually managed to cross the 200-run mark. Dickwella was the top scorer as he stroked 69 runs off 32 balls with 12 fours and 2 sixes at a strike rate of 215.62. 

Fernando also hit a blazing half-century – 52 runs off 30 balls with 5 fours and 3 sixes at a strike rate of 173.33. Tharindu Rathnayake was the pick of the bowlers for SLC Team Green as he grabbed 2 wickets for 28 runs in his 3-over spell.  

In the run-chase, SLC Team Green faced a big blow at the start as they lost the experienced batter Dinesh Chandimal for a duck in the very first ball of the innings. Kusal Perera and Bhanuka Rajapaksa then took the baton to add a vital 40-run stand for the second wicket before the latter was dismissed by Asalanka for 15 runs. 

Asalanka struck again in his second over to dismiss the opposition Skipper Janith Liyanage for 7 runs. Though wickets kept falling at the other end, Perera continued to dominate Team Green’s bowlers smashing a blistering half-century.

Perera stroked 57 runs off 30 balls with 8 fours and 2 sixes at a strike rate of 190. Ramesh Mendis and Chamika Karunaratne then provided some impetus to the innings adding 71 runs off 52 balls for the 6th wicket, but it was not enough for SLC Team Green as they fell short of the target by 38 runs at the end. 

Brief Scores

SLC Team Red 212/6 (20) – Niroshan Dickwella 69, Avishka Fernando 52, Kamindu Mendis 23, Tharindu Rathnayake 2/28 

 

SLC Team Green – 174/7 (20) Kusal Perera 57, Ramesh Mendis 46, Chamika Karunaratne 33*, Dasun Shanaka 2/18, Charith Asalanka 2/22  

 

Result – SLC Team Red won by 38 runs
